Cuneiform Sign Uru Times Dun Character Meaning

π’Œ» is the Unicode character named β€œCUNEIFORM SIGN URU TIMES DUN” (U+1233B). As a cuneiform sign, it is primarily encountered in texts, catalogs, and scholarly or typographic contexts where signs are represented in Unicode. The name indicates the sign is understood as a combination/relationship involving β€œURU” and β€œDUN” within the sign’s standardized designation. For most users, the key practical value is accurate reproduction and consistent encoding: copy the character directly, or insert it with the provided HTML/CSS/JavaScript escapes to avoid font or encoding issues in web and software environments.
